About World Emergency Relief Ltd
World Emergency Relief receives hundreds of urgent aid requests every year from deserving people in the U.S. and overseas. Each project WER embraces must be fully accountable for its' own program integrity. What Is the Cost of Living Near Los Angeles?

Understanding the cost of living near Los Angeles is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at World Emergency Relief Ltd.
Los Angeles' Cost of Living Index is approximately 173.3 (73.3% more expensive than US average; 23.9% more than CA average). Driven by extremely expensive housing, high transportation costs, and above-average goods/services.
